Cuba and Haiti and the elites have never forgiven

It is depressing watching the US up the pressure on Cuba, but not surprising. That this is happening when the US Secretary of State is a self-styled Cuban refugee is also not surprising. But Cuba does not stand alone in the Caribbean crosshairs. Haiti has been there for years. The link between these two independent nations is that both achieved their independence by militarily overthrowing their western rulers. Haiti threw out the French two centuries ago, and Cuba tossed the US out half a century ago. Former slaves in the first case and descendants of former slaves in the second, and the elites in Europe and North America have never forgiven them. Neither country has ever been allowed a clear path to integration into the larger world order. To give credit where due, former President Barack Obama did re-establish fledgling diplomatic relations with Havana. Unfortunately, and then along came Donald Trump with his obsession to negate everything Obama touched.
